EGYPT, Alexandria. Antoninus Pius. AD 138-161. Æ Diobol (23.5mm, 8.59 g, 12h). Dated RY 11 (AD 147/148).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Lion standing right, head left; star above; L IA (date) in exergue. Köln –; Dattari (Savio) 3129; K&G 35.413; Emmett 1756.11. Dark brown patina with traces of red and green, roughness, obverse die break on Pius' nose. VF.

From the New Orleans Collection.
